Zexu Hu is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Polymers and Plastics. According to data from OpenAlex, Zexu Hu has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 566 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 9 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 8 papers in Polymers and Plastics. Recurrent topics in Zexu Hu’s work include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(11 papers), Supercapacitor Materials and Fabrication (8 papers) and Conducting polymers and applications (5 papers). Zexu Hu is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(11 papers), Supercapacitor Materials and Fabrication (8 papers) and Conducting polymers and applications (5 papers). Zexu Hu coll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and New Zealand. Zexu Hu's co-authors include Meifang Zhu, Jialiang Zhou, Meifang Zhu, Fatemeh Zabihi, Zhigang Chen, Yang Zhang, Wei Weng, Yunxia Liang, Xiaogang Luo and Lijun Yang and has published in prestigious journals such as Advanced Materials, Chemical Engineering Journal and 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ces.
